What is Blurting?

Blurting refers to the act of speaking spontaneously, often without a filter. It can be seen as a form of unrestrained expression where thoughts are verbalized as they come to mind. While blurting can sometimes lead to awkward moments or unintended consequences, it also has the potential to foster authenticity in conversations.

Are There Risks Associated with Blurting?

While blurting can be beneficial, it also comes with its risks. Unfiltered remarks can sometimes lead to misunderstandings or hurt feelings. Here are some precautions to consider:

  • Think before you speak—consider the impact of your words.
  • Avoid sensitive topics that may provoke strong reactions.
  • Be prepared to apologize if your comment unintentionally offends someone.
